Understanding Liability in Cargo Securing Failures

Liability in cargo securing failures refers to the legal responsibility that arises when improperly secured cargo causes damage, injury, or loss during transit. It determines which party—shippers, carriers, or others—may be held accountable for resulting incidents. Understanding this liability is crucial for maintaining safety and compliance.

In cases of cargo securing failures, liability often hinges on adherence to industry standards, safety regulations, and contractual obligations. Failure to properly secure cargo can lead to legal claims against the responsible party, emphasizing the importance of diligent securing practices.

Parties involved in freight transport, including shippers and carriers, each have specific responsibilities. Shippers must ensure proper cargo securing before loading, while carriers are accountable for verifying that securing methods and equipment, such as winches, meet safety standards. Failing in these duties may result in legal and financial repercussions.

Common Causes of Cargo Securing Failures on Flatbed Trailers

Cargo securing failures on flatbed trailers often result from a combination of human error, equipment issues, and improper securing practices. One common cause is inadequate assessment of load weight and distribution, which can lead to overstressed or insufficiently secured cargo. When loads are not properly balanced, securing devices such as straps and chains may become ineffective, increasing the risk of shifting during transit.

Another frequent cause is the use of non-compliant or under-rated winches and securing devices. Choosing equipment with ratings below the cargo’s weight or not adhering to safety standards compromises securing effectiveness. This misuse not only increases liability but also heightens the chance of catastrophic failures.

Improper or inconsistent securing methods also contribute significantly. Failure to follow industry best practices, such as using the correct knot types, failing to tighten straps adequately, or neglecting periodic inspections, results in cargo movements or losses. These oversights highlight the importance of standardized securing procedures.

Finally, equipment wear, damage, or failure can cause securing failures. Over time, winches, straps, or chains may degrade, reducing their rated capacity. Regular maintenance and inspection are essential to prevent equipment-related cargo securing failures on flatbed trailers, thus minimizing liability risks.

Legal Responsibilities of Shippers and Carriers

In the context of cargo securing failures, legal responsibilities of shippers and carriers are critical for ensuring safety and compliance. Shippers are obligated to properly prepare and package goods, ensuring they are secured according to industry standards and regulations. This includes providing accurate documentation and clear securing instructions.

Carriers, on the other hand, have the duty to verify that cargo is secured correctly before transit begins. They must inspect securing methods, including tie-downs and winches, to prevent cargo movement that could lead to accidents or liability. Proper equipment, such as correctly rated winches, must also be used to meet legal standards.

Both parties are legally accountable if cargo securing failures result in accidents, damages, or injuries. Failure to adhere to their respective responsibilities can lead to liability in court, especially when negligence or substandard securing practices are involved. Clear communication and thorough inspections are essential to mitigate legal exposure.

Shipper’s obligations in cargo securing

Shippers have a fundamental responsibility to ensure cargo is properly secured before transportation. This includes selecting appropriate securing methods and equipment that meet industry safety standards to prevent cargo movement during transit.

To fulfill their obligations, shippers must conduct thorough inspections of the cargo and securing devices, verifying that straps, chains, and tie-downs are in good condition and correctly applied. Using under-rated or defective equipment can significantly increase liability in cargo securing failures.

Shippers should also prioritize adhering to established safety standards and regulations, including relevant industry guidelines, to reduce risks. Proper documentation of securing procedures can serve as evidence of compliance if liability is questioned.

Ensuring proper cargo securing directly impacts the ability to mitigate liability in cargo securing failures, emphasizing the importance of responsible practices by shippers to protect all parties involved in the transportation process.

Carrier’s duty to verify securing methods and equipment

The carrier holds a legal responsibility to verify that cargo securing methods and equipment meet industry standards and safety regulations. This duty aims to prevent cargo shifting or falling, thereby reducing liability in cargo securing failures.

To fulfill this obligation, carriers should conduct thorough inspections of securing devices like straps, chains, and winches before and during transit. This ensures that only properly rated and compliant equipment is used for securing cargo on flatbed trailers.

Key actions include reviewing the flatbed trailer tie down winch ratings, confirming they align with the weight and nature of the cargo. Additionally, carriers must constantly monitor securing methods throughout the journey to identify and rectify any issues promptly.

A checklist for verification might involve:

  • Confirming winch ratings meet or exceed cargo weight.
  • Inspecting for wear, damage, or defects in securing equipment.
  • Ensuring proper application of securing devices according to industry standards.
  • Documenting inspections to provide verifiable evidence of due diligence.

Safety standards and industry regulations

Safety standards and industry regulations guide the secure transportation of cargo, ensuring that all parties adhere to recognized best practices. They establish minimum requirements for securing equipment, including flatbed trailer tie-downs, to prevent cargo shifting or loss during transit.

Regulatory bodies such as the Federal Motor Carrier Safety Administration (FMCSA) and industry associations develop these standards based on extensive safety research. They mandate specific criteria for winch ratings, securing methods, and inspection procedures to minimize risks.

Compliance with safety standards and industry regulations on cargo securing is mandatory. Failure to adhere can lead to legal liability, increased accident risk, and potential liability in case of cargo securing failures that result in damage or injury.

Insurance Considerations and Liability Claims

Insurance considerations play a vital role in managing liability in cargo securing failures. Insurers typically evaluate whether proper securing methods and equipment, such as appropriately rated flatbed trailer tie down winches, were used at the time of the incident.

Proper documentation, including maintenance records and securing procedures, can influence liability claims and insurance payouts. When cargo securing failures result in damages or accidents, insurance policies may cover damages if the securing equipment met industry standards and regulations.

Claims often depend on whether the shipper or carrier can demonstrate adherence to safety standards. Using under-rated or non-compliant winches can void coverage or lead to increased liability, emphasizing the importance of aligning equipment with industry requirements.

Ultimately, understanding the interplay between insurance policies and liability claims encourages best practices in cargo security, reducing risks for all parties involved in freight transportation.
